**Meeting notes – loan pieces, Halloway Gallery**

Attendees: receiving team, registrar. Six pieces on loan from the Corvasse Collection arrive Tuesday via Marlin Art Transit. Crates stay sealed until the registrar is present. Condition reports signed crate-by-crate. Climate room B reserved; no stacking. Return leg booked for month-end. At delivery, the driver must be given the confidential hand-over instruction below.

drop instructions, tagef-faweg: the wenax novmir courier leaves the tammir ledger at gate 6507 under passcode 506938

### Changed

Renamed `SPROUT_API_KEY` to `SPROUTLY_SCHEDULER_SECRET` in release 2.4 of the Sproutly watering scheduler. The old name still works but logs a deprecation warning and will be removed in 3.0. New team members setting up a local environment should use the new name only. Update your local .env accordingly — the scheduler won't poll the valve controllers without it. Your .env should include this line:

sealed setting: LEDGER_TOKEN20=6148d35bbb480b0ab79e

Deploy step 4 — Dedupo alert deduplicator

Reviewer note: Dedupo reads its config from `/opt/dedupo/.env` at startup. Confirm the signing credential is present before approving; without it, duplicate pages still fire. After copying the template env file onto the host, append the signing secret on its own line:

sealed setting: ARCHIVE_KEY3=c1f

**Q: Why do Marrowlink clients sometimes reconnect in a loop?**

A: Known bug. When the Taverly gateway drops a websocket during a deploy, the client retries with a stale session token, gets rejected, and retries immediately without backoff. Fix is in progress; workaround is bumping the client to 2.4 or later, which adds jittered backoff. New folks hit this constantly in staging. Full repro steps and status are on the internal page here.

operations page: https://confluence.lumicsys.internal/projects/display/projects/display

Hi team,

Before I hand off the 3.2 release, please note the humidity sensor drift reported on Verdana controllers in the Elmbrook trial site. Drift exceeds 4% after roughly ten days of continuous operation; firmware 3.2.1 adds an automatic recalibration cycle every 72 hours. Support should advise growers to install 3.2.1 and trigger a manual recalibration once. The hotfix bundle must be verified before distribution, so I'm including the signing key used for the 3.2.1 packages below.

release key, fahof-yagap: bky3_m5d